Hello all. Great to see another season ramping up and some familiar faces.

I probably wont get a hunt in for a least a few more weeks unfortunately but a mate checked out my usual earlier season spot. This high altitude spot produces its first pins on the 21st of May almost without fail every season.

Sure enough the first pins were emerging today.
